/*!
|
|
* @brief
|
|
* Class for an abstract formula tree with a R (reward) operator node over a reward interval as root.
|
|
*
|
|
* Has a reward path formula as sub formula/tree.
|
|
*
|
|
* @par Semantics
|
|
* The formula holds iff the reward of the reward path formula is inside the bounds
|
|
* specified in this operator
|
|
*
|
|
* The subtree is seen as part of the object and deleted with it
|
|
* (this behavior can be prevented by setting them to NULL before deletion)
|
|
*
|
|
* @tparam FormulaType The type of the subformula.
|
|
* The instantiation of FormulaType should be a subclass of AbstractFormula, as the functions
|
|
* "toString" and "conforms" of the subformulas are needed.
|
|
*
|
|
* @see AbstractFormula
|
|
* @see PathBoundOperator
|
|
* @see RewardNoBoundOperator
|
|
*/
